Enterprise Digital Rights Management (EDRM) Market Set to Surpass US$ 11.2 Billion by 2033

The enterprise digital rights management (EDRM) market to rise from US$4.6 Bn in 2026 to US$11.2 Bn by 2033, growing at 13.4% CAGR on data security demand

BRENTFORD, ENGLAND, UNITED KINGDOM, February 20, 2026 /EINPresswire.com/ -- The global Enterprise Digital Rights Management (EDRM) market is projected to be valued at US$ 4.6 billion in 2026 and is forecast to reach US$ 11.2 billion by 2033, expanding at a robust CAGR of 13.4% between 2026 and 2033. The market reflects the rapid evolution of enterprise data protection strategies, where persistent content control, identity-based access, and policy-driven encryption have become essential components of cybersecurity frameworks.

Market growth is primarily driven by stringent global regulations such as GDPR, HIPAA, and CCPA, the sharp increase in supply chain attacks, and the permanent shift toward hybrid work models. Document Protection leads the solution segment with a 30% share in 2026 due to widespread use of PDFs and Office files, while North America dominates geographically with a 35% market share, supported by mature IT ecosystems and strict compliance mandates across BFSI, healthcare, and government sectors.

Market Segmentation Analysis

The Enterprise Digital Rights Management (EDRM) market is segmented primarily by solution type and end-use industry. By solution type, Document Protection holds the largest share, driven by the necessity to safeguard contracts, financial records, engineering files, and confidential business documentation. Organizations increasingly rely on encryption, dynamic watermarking, expiry-based access, and usage monitoring to prevent unauthorized sharing and data leakage.

Another fast-growing solution segment is File Sharing & Collaboration Protection, fueled by cloud collaboration tools and cross-border workflows. As enterprises adopt platforms such as SharePoint, OneDrive, and collaborative SaaS tools, traditional perimeter security becomes insufficient. EDRM ensures that access controls remain embedded within the file itself, offering persistent protection regardless of location or device.

From an end-user perspective, the Banking, Financial Services & Insurance (BFSI) sector leads due to heavy compliance requirements and high-value financial data exposure. Meanwhile, Healthcare & Life Sciences is emerging as the fastest-growing segment as digital health records, pharmaceutical R&D, and telemedicine expand, requiring stronger intellectual property and patient data protection.

Regional Insights

North America leads the Enterprise Digital Rights Management (EDRM) market, accounting for approximately 35% of global revenue in 2026. Strong regulatory frameworks such as HIPAA, GLBA, and evolving state-level privacy laws drive enterprise investment in advanced digital rights management systems. Additionally, federal cybersecurity mandates and Zero Trust adoption across U.S. agencies support sustained growth.

East Asia is the fastest-growing region, representing about 20% of the market. Rapid digital transformation in China and India, expansion in fintech, and increasing regulatory emphasis on data localization are accelerating EDRM deployment. The regionโ€™s growing manufacturing and BFSI sectors further contribute to demand for enterprise-grade content security solutions.

Europe accounts for nearly 25% of the market, driven by GDPR enforcement, DORA regulations in financial services, and cybersecurity mandates across critical infrastructure sectors. Strict penalties for data mishandling have pushed enterprises to adopt persistent, identity-centric data protection mechanisms.

Market Dynamics

Market Drivers

The primary driver of the Enterprise Digital Rights Management (EDRM) market is the proliferation of global data protection regulations. Governments are imposing strict compliance requirements that demand auditable, policy-driven access controls and persistent encryption. Organizations face substantial penalties for data breaches, making EDRM a strategic investment rather than an optional security enhancement.

The rapid increase in cyberattacks, particularly supply chain breaches and ransomware campaigns, is another major driver. Enterprises are recognizing that perimeter-based security is insufficient. EDRM solutions provide identity-aware access control and real-time monitoring, ensuring sensitive content remains protected even after distribution.

Market Restraints

Despite strong demand, integration complexity remains a key restraint. Many enterprises operate legacy systems that lack compatibility with modern identity and access management (IAM) platforms. Integrating EDRM into heterogeneous IT infrastructures can extend deployment timelines and increase operational costs.

Additionally, the absence of standardized data classification frameworks creates implementation challenges. Custom policy development and interoperability issues between EDRM solutions and third-party applications may reduce user adoption if not managed effectively.

Market Opportunities

Artificial Intelligence (AI) integration presents significant growth opportunities. AI-powered classification enables automated detection of sensitive content such as PII, intellectual property, and financial data. This reduces reliance on manual tagging and minimizes compliance gaps.

The convergence of EDRM with Zero Trust Architecture also creates new opportunities. As organizations adopt identity-centric security models, persistent digital rights management becomes foundational to dynamic access control, behavioral analytics, and continuous authentication frameworks.

Recent Developments

In October 2025, Adobe Systems Inc. highlighted the increasing enterprise reliance on DRM solutions for intellectual property protection, license enforcement, encryption, and advanced usage analytics, reinforcing its enterprise security positioning.

NextLabs, Inc. launched an advanced EDRM solution integrated with SAP environments, enabling automated classification, policy enforcement, and encryption for both structured and unstructured enterprise data.

Competitive Landscape

The Enterprise Digital Rights Management (EDRM) market is highly competitive and moderately fragmented. Technology giants integrate EDRM capabilities into broader enterprise ecosystems, while specialized vendors focus on data-centric security innovations.

Competition revolves around AI-enabled classification, seamless cloud integration, compliance readiness, and interoperability with IAM and Zero Trust frameworks. Strategic partnerships, acquisitions, and regulatory-driven innovation are reshaping the competitive landscape and expanding global market penetration.
